Dr. Nasseri is a Neurologist, subspecialized and fellowship-trained in Interventional Pain management. Since early stages of practice, he has been involved in cutting-edge research and advanced, modern-age approaches for investigating underlying causes of chronic pain and identifying efficient and sustainable solution for these chronic, debilitating conditions.
Dr. Nasseri obtained his medical degree from Oregon Health and Science University, in Portland, Oregon. He then pursued training in Neurosurgery and Neuro-Oncology before he joined the department of Neurology at Wayne State University in Detroit, Michigan, to complete his residency training in Neurology. Subsequently, he completed his subspecialty training in Interventional Pain Medicine, in the department of Anesthesiology at Wayne State University, before he joined Boomerang Healthcare.
